Best Bakery Machine for Bread and Cake Production
Moving from a home kitchen or small cottage setup to a commercial production line is a capital-intensive leap. The search for the "best bakery machine" is often misleading—there is no single device that excels at both delicate cake batters and high-hydration sourdoughs. Success lies in selecting an equipment ecosystem that matches your specific hydration levels, production volume, and labor constraints. Relying on a single piece of equipment to handle every task often leads to premature mechanical failure and inconsistent product quality. This guide deconstructs the core machinery categories—mixing, forming, and baking—to help you evaluate options based on ROI, durability, and product quality rather than brand hype. By understanding the mechanical limitations and strengths of different systems, you can build a production line that supports your growth rather than hindering it.

Ultimate Guide to Buying Commercial Bakery Machines
Running a profitable bakery is rarely just about the quality of your flour or the creativity of your recipes. It fundamentally hinges on a delicate balance between labor costs, ingredient waste management, and daily production throughput. When you invest in new equipment, you are not merely recording an expense on a balance sheet. You are making a strategic decision that directly dictates your menu capabilities and future scalability. A wrong choice here creates bottlenecks that stall growth, while the right choice streamlines operations for years.
